Today’s Scripture • Psalm 23:1–4

“The Lord is my shepherd… Even though I walk through the darkest valley, I will fear no evil, for you are with me.”

Psalm 23:1–4 (NIV)

A shepherd does far more than lead sheep from one place to another. He watches over them, protects them, guides them and never abandons them when the path becomes difficult. That is the picture David gives us of God’s care. The Lord does not promise that we will never walk through dark valleys, but He does promise that we will never walk through them alone.

Fear often focuses our attention on the valley. Faith gently lifts our eyes to the Shepherd. His presence is greater than the darkness, His wisdom is greater than our uncertainty, and His love remains constant through every season.
